ABR Tickets On Sale

The Autumn Brew Review is not only a great event, but a very popular one so if you want to make sure there’s a ticket for you, clear your calendar for midday Sunday when tickets will be available online. More details to come as they are made available.

Early admission tickets: $50
General admission: $30

It looks like they’re trying out a new online site for tickets this year, TicketWeb, so we’ll all keep our fingers crossed it can hold up under the weight of all of you thirsty folks. Click here to get your tickets at Noon.
